Re: (narib2oo1)
haha... dont use paint... youll need crayons.. waht ever color u want to use and sum clear nail polish and a blow dryer or sum source of heat .... all u do is get sumthing shap like a tooth pick or sumthing to clean out your numbers and lines... once cleaned out u can use the blow dryer to melt your crayon... then just color in the lines try to mash the crayon in there so it fills up really nice... wait like 10 secs and wipe the excess with a rag or napkin.. kinda like you buffin out your car clean up the edge with the sharp object... your done.. now add a coat of clear nail polish let it dry and a new shift **** is ready for you .. you might have to try it ia few times..i did to get it looking clean... you can just take out the color with a pick if you dont like it

Re: (QUICKERSILV3R)
the only problem i see is the crayon rubbing off with your hand just like it rubbed off with the towel or whatever..it has no surface adhesian so whats gonna make the wax stick to the rubber?...nothing...the clear nail polush dosent do anything except make the wax shiney..id suggest scuffing the grooves with some sort of scuff pad or somthing then using model hobby paint and then using the clear nail polish to seal the paint from being discolored from dirty hands or whatever else may happen to it..nice diy though..makes the ugly *** gsr shift **** look 50% better
